Margot Douaihy
Margot Douaihy (b. Scranton, PA) lives and works in Northampton, MA. She earned a BA in Writing from the University of Pittsburgh and a PhD in Creative Writing from Lancaster University.
Douaihy is the author of the lyrical crime novel SCORCHED GRACE (Gillian Flynn Books), which was named a Best Crime Novel of 2023 by The New York Times, The Guardian, Apple Books, CrimeReads, Barnes & Noble, & Novel Suspects, among others. The second book in the Sister Holiday Mystery series, BLESSED WATER, was named a Best Crime Novel of 2024 by the New York Times and the winner of a Publishing Triangle Award for LGBTQ Crime Fiction. DIVINE RUIN, the third installment, publishes January 13, 2026. Margot is also the author of Bandit/Queen: The Runaway Story

Robyn Gigl
Robyn Gigl is an author, attorney and advocate. TIME Magazine selected her novel, SURVIVOR’S GUILT, as one of the 100 best Mystery and Thriller books of All Time. Her first novel, BY WAY OF SORROW, was called “quietly groundbreaking” by the NY Times and named one of the best crime novels of 2021 by CrimeReads. SURVIVOR’S GUILT was also named one of the best crime novels of 2022 by the NY Times, and won the Joseph Hansen Award for LGBTQ+ Crime Writing. Robyn’s third novel, REMAIN SILENT, was published in May 2023 and was also nominated for the Joseph Hansen Award. Her fourth novel, NOTHING BUT THE TRUTH, was published in June 2024 and the NY Times called Erin McCabe "one of the best series characters around."

B. Ruby Rich
B. Ruby Rich is Professor of Film and Digital Media at the University of California, Santa Cruz. She has written for scores of publications, from Signs, GLQ, Film Quarterly, and Cinema Journal to the New York Times, the Village Voice, the Nation, and the Guardian (UK). She has served as juror and curator for the Sundance and Toronto International Film Festivals and for major festivals in Germany, Mexico, Australia, and Cuba. The recipient of awards from Yale University, the Society for Cinema and Media Studies, and Frameline, Rich is the author of Chick Flicks: Theories and Memories of the Feminist Film Movement, also published by Duke University Press.

John Copenhaver
John Copenhaver’s historical crime novel, Dodging and Burning, won the 2019 Macavity Award for Best First Mystery Novel and garnered Anthony, Strand Critics, Barry, and Lambda Literary Award nominations. Copenhaver writes a crime fiction review column for Lambda Literary called “Blacklight,” cohosts on the House of Mystery Radio Show, and is the six-time recipient of Artist Fellowships from the D.C. Commission on the Arts and Humanities. He grew up in the mountains of southwestern Virginia and currently lives in Richmond, VA, with his husband, artist Jeffery Paul (Herrity).

Nova Jacobs
Nova Jacobs is the author of the novels The Stars Turned Inside Out and The Last Equation of Isaac Severy, which was a Book of the Month selection, a Best Mystery of 2018 by The Wall Street Journal, and was nominated for a 2019 Edgar Award by the Mystery Writers of America. She is a co-writer with Donnie Eichar on the true-crime New York Times Best Seller Dead Mountain: The Untold True Story of the Dyatlov Pass Incident. She has an MFA from the USC School of Cinematic Arts and is a recipient of the Nicholl Fellowship in Screenwriting from the Academy of Motion Picture Arts and Sciences. She lives in Los Angeles with her husband, Jeremy.
